One compelling segment within this landscape is the rise of instant-play puzzle games—browser-based or web-embedded titles that require no prior download. These games cater to modern consumers seeking quick, accessible entertainment without the barriers of installation or maintenance. According to industry analytics from Newzoo, as of 2023, over 45% of mobile gamers regularly engage with instant-play games, emphasizing their growing popularity (source: Newzoo Industry Insights).
Primarily, these games address a critical user experience factor: convenience. In a world where time is increasingly fragmented, a seamless transition from browsing to playing is paramount. By removing download hurdles, instant-play titles enable immediate engagement, fostering longer frequent visits and higher session persistence.
The technological backbone of these games has shifted from proprietary applications to open standards like HTML5, supported across desktops and mobile browsers. Additionally, Progressive Web Apps (PWAs) offer an innovative approach, combining the ease of web access with app-like performance and offline capabilities, further broadening the ecosystem of instant-play games.
